CALL FOR PAPERS: “The Line and the Circle: Comparative Perspectives in Ancient Poetic Traditions”

Abstract: 600-word abstract, in both Word and PDF, non-anonymous

Deadline: July 15, 2025

 

Topics and Aim

The aim of the conference is to bring together scholars who have an interest in ancient languages and cultures (both Indo-European and non-Indo-European) in order to generate an interdisciplinary dialogue on different aspects of poetics and performance. Scholars at any stage of their career are invited to submit a 600-word non-anonymous abstract in Word and PDF dealing with:

  • Stylistics and metapoetic metaphors;

  • Stylistics and/or comparative stylistics: description and comparison of structures of poems, cognitive approaches to stylistics, ancient music and stylistics;

  • The relationship between ‘literary’ genres and the structures of poems;

  • Uses of iconicity;

  • Aspects of intervisuality between poetics and performance;

  • The interplay between the phraseology, lexicon (including etymology) and structures of poems;

  • Correlations between material culture and poetic structures, e.g. figurative art and structures of ancient poems.

Abstracts proposing interdisciplinary perspectives besides those mentioned are welcomed.

A period of twenty-five minutes will be allotted for each accepted paper, followed by a five-minute discussion period.

 

Keynote Speakers

The conference will feature the following keynote speakers:

  1. Nicla De Zorzi (University of Vienna)

  2. Stephanie Jamison (University of California Los Angeles)

  3. Velizar Sadovski (Austrian Academy of Sciences)

 

Abstracts

Abstracts should be no longer than 600 words and non-anonymous—this word-count does not include title, name, surname, affiliation and bibliography. Abstracts must be submitted in both Word and PDF. They should indicate the precise topic to be dealt with, the author’s contribution to the topic and the author’s specific conclusions. They must be received by July 15, 2025. They should be sent via e-mail as attached PDF and WORD files to Laura Massetti (laura.massetti@unior.it). Abstracts will be reviewed by the organizer and 2 external experts and selected for presentation.

 

Notification

Successful candidates will be notified of the outcome ca. 15 days after the deadline. They will be invited to submit a reviewed version of their abstracts by September 30, 2025. The reviewed version of the abstracts will then be published online and in the abstract booklet. The languages of the conference are English and Italian. A peer-reviewed publication is envisaged for selected papers.

 

The conference is organized in the framework of the LORACOLA, PI: Laura Massetti, programme NEXT Generation EU, funds PNRR M4C2 (MSCA_0000083-project LORACOLA), CUP C61B22002760001.
